Thanks everyone! He's doing really good... so far he's mastered sit, knows how to give his paw and is good leash walking. His only problem is he'll get distracted by people or animals when I walk him and want to stare at them. I'll probably start working with stay tomorrow. He's not had one accident in the house either. They said he'd need work on that because he was an outside dog but he's done really well with going outside.
